ESC meeting minutes: 2021-08-19

Stephan Bergmann sbergman at redhat.com
Thu Aug 19 14:25:15 UTC 2021


* Present:
     + Heiko, Caolan, Sophie, Gabriel, Hossein, Cloph, Olivier, Michael 
S., Eike,
       Xisco, Thorsten

* Completed Action Items:
     + None

* Pending Action Items:
     + None

* Release Engineering update (Cloph)
     + 7.2 status: 7.2.0 rc4 released today (one hotfix atop rc3)
     + 7.1 status: 7.1.6 rc1 yesterday
       + Windows builds pending (done by Xisco)
     + Remotes: Android, iOS
     + Android viewer

* Documentation (Olivier)
     + New Help: no news
     + Helpcontent2
        + New pages and refactor for Calc (Rafael Lima)
        + Refactor for maintenance (johnny_M)
        + ScriptForge updates (A. Romedenne)
     + Guides
        + work as usual, progressing for 7.2 release
        + gap between code and docs is narrowing
        + other languages

* UX Update (Heiko)
     + Bugzilla (topicUI) statistics
         254(254) (topicUI) bugs open, 163(163) (needsUXEval) needs to 
be evaluated by the UXteam
     + Updates:
         BZ changes   1 week    1 month    3 months   12 months
              added      4(-3)     24(-24)    45(-15)     93(-15)
          commented     70(-11)   280(-74)   828(-13)   3544(-66)
            removed      2(2)       2(1)      11(-3)      36(2)
           resolved     13(-3)     38(1)     131(5)      512(2)
     + top 10 contributors:
           Heiko Tietze made 177 changes in 1 month, and 2391 changes in 
1 year
           Roman Kuznetsov made 67 changes in 1 month, and 249 changes 
in 1 year
           Ilmari Lauhakangas made 66 changes in 1 month, and 436 
changes in 1 year
           Foote, V Stuart made 62 changes in 1 month, and 642 changes 
in 1 year
           Faure, Jean-Baptiste made 25 changes in 1 month, and 29 
changes in 1 year
           Stéphane Guillou made 25 changes in 1 month, and 47 changes 
in 1 year
           Timur made 22 changes in 1 month, and 127 changes in 1 year
           BogdanB made 20 changes in 1 month, and 175 changes in 1 year
           Robert Großkopf made 17 changes in 1 month, and 20 changes in 
1 year
           Adolfo Jayme Barrientos made 15 changes in 1 month, and 43 
changes in 1 year

     + 9 new tickets with needsUXEval Aug/12-19

       + [Bug 132279] Deleting first paragraph of a document deletes 
anchored
            to object
       + [Bug 143922] UI Indicate change tracked formatting changes in
            readable format
       + [Bug 143660] Application Color Theme Name is Not Translatable
       + [Bug 142661] Since version 7.1.x.x_x64 the style sheet 
“Preformatted
            Text” cannot really be hidden anymore. (comment 11)
       + [Bug 143866] Text in document not visible preview of Print 
dialog (and
           won't be printed either) after applying highlighting (PDF 
export fine)
       + [Bug 143604] Increasing wrap space by default when inserting an 
image
       + [Bug 143856] Navigation panel should allow to move to start and 
bottom
            of document
       + [Bug 143847] Setting a DOCX to multi-page view; affecting other
            DOCX documents on file open
       + [Bug 143842] [UI] Set a configurable default export parameters for
            exporting Draw objects

* Crash Testing (Caolan)
     + 11(+0) import failure, 7(+0) export failures
     + 5 coverity issues (+5)
         + fixes submitted
     + 16 ossfuzz issues (+3)
         + building now reliably again
         + estimate timeout is 12 hours, afl output testing was taking 6 
hours
         + afl is disabled now, using the other fuzzers, and tweaked 
config to do two builds a day
         + 
https://oss-fuzz-build-logs.storage.googleapis.com/index.html#libreoffice

* Crash Reporting (Xisco)
    + https://crashreport.libreoffice.org/stats/version/7.0.6.2
          + (+128) 1169 1041 890 984 1000 963 979 1143 1052 824 234 0
    + https://crashreport.libreoffice.org/stats/version/7.1.4.2
          + (-643) 2898 3541 5776 5961 4390 4278 4028 3104 1968 1590 0
    + https://crashreport.libreoffice.org/stats/version/7.1.5.2
          + (+580) 2412 1832 1718 654 0

    + 
https://crashreport.libreoffice.org/stats/signature/weld::CustomWidgetController::SetPointer(PointerStyle)
	- https://bugs.documentfoundation.org/show_bug.cgi?id=143843
	- Thanks to Caolán
    + 7.2 crash reports by next week
* Mentoring/EasyHack update (Hossein)
           committer...   1 week     1 month     3 months    12 months
                   open      48(-10)     88(-16)    153(10)      162(10)
                reviews     498(46)    1416(20)    3494(250)    6006(402)
                 merged     276(-5)    1216(-46)   3971(-7)     7210(277)
              abandoned      17(-23)     88(0)      217(7)       409(15)
            own commits     214(14)    1024(-31)   3110(-24)   12948(-44)
         review commits      99(54)     302(-46)    954(36)     4453(12)
         contributor...   1 week     1 month      3 months   12 months
                   open      34(0)       60(-6)       90(-3)      98(-2)
                reviews     824(-70)   2994(-184)   9012(18)   16036(626)
                 merged      43(31)      80(-11)     336(7)      617(34)
              abandoned      12(-33)     61(3)       102(4)      250(7)
            own commits      51(38)      91(-22)     404(5)     2007(-3)

     + easyHack statistics:
        needsDevEval 8(8)   needsUXEval 1(1)
        total 324(324)   assigned 26(26)   open 272(272)
     + Merged Easy hack numbers were low last week, Hossein reviewed 
situation,
        this week is better again (40 merged submissions/week, usually 
20--30)
     + top 10 contributors:
           Johnny_M made 22 patches in 1 month, and 672 patches in 1 year
           Dante DM made 13 patches in 1 month, and 118 patches in 1 year
           Emircan Ağaç made 11 patches in 1 month, and 11 patches in 1 year
           Akshit Kushwaha made 6 patches in 1 month, and 19 patches in 
1 year
           Nagy Tibor made 4 patches in 1 month, and 41 patches in 1 year
           Yıldıray Üsküdar made 4 patches in 1 month, and 4 patches in 
1 year
           Attila Szűcs made 3 patches in 1 month, and 40 patches in 1 year
           Zeynep Yavuz made 3 patches in 1 month, and 3 patches in 1 year
           Sántha Balázs made 2 patches in 1 month, and 8 patches in 1 year
           Anshu made 2 patches in 1 month, and 10 patches in 1 year
     + top 10 reviewers:
           Vajngerl, Tomaž made 180 review comments in 1 month, and 316 
in 1 year
           Thorsten Behrens made 102 review comments in 1 month, and 280 
in 1 year
           Adolfo Jayme Barrientos made 100 review comments in 1 month, 
and 406 in 1 year
           Michael Stahl made 94 review comments in 1 month, and 434 in 
1 year
           Nabet, Julien made 82 review comments in 1 month, and 212 in 
1 year
           Ilmari Lauhakangas made 78 review comments in 1 month, and 
168 in 1 year
           Németh, László made 74 review comments in 1 month, and 294 in 
1 year
           Grandin, Noel made 72 review comments in 1 month, and 382 in 
1 year
           Xisco Fauli made 68 review comments in 1 month, and 406 in 1 year
           Vajna, Miklos made 58 review comments in 1 month, and 342 in 
1 year
     + Patches automatically abandoned:
         tdf#123625 - Try to retrieve the file attributes of a root 
directory ( Andreas Heinisch )
             - https://gerrit.libreoffice.org/#/c/113964


* Commit Access
   + Hossein can impersonate others when fixing up Gerrit changes (e.g. easy
     hacks by newcomers, to keep the original author intact
   + None

* Developer Certification (Stephan/Kendy/Thorsten/László)
   + resting since: 8 weeks

* Jenkins / CI update (Cloph)
     from:Thu Aug 12 14:02:56 2021
     master linux rel  jobs:  91 ok:  91 ko:   0 fail ratio:  0.00 % 
break:   0 broken duration: 0.00%
     master linux dbg  jobs:  81 ok:  75 ko:   6 fail ratio:  7.41 % 
break:   6 broken duration:10.82%
     master mac rel    jobs:  31 ok:  27 ko:   4 fail ratio: 12.90 % 
break:   1 broken duration:69.51%
     master mac dbg    jobs:  35 ok:  30 ko:   5 fail ratio: 14.29 % 
break:   1 broken duration:70.19%
     master win rel    jobs:  76 ok:  76 ko:   0 fail ratio:  0.00 % 
break:   0 broken duration: 0.00%
     master win dbg    jobs:  80 ok:  80 ko:   0 fail ratio:  0.00 % 
break:   0 broken duration: 0.00%
     master win64 dbg  jobs:  77 ok:  74 ko:   3 fail ratio:  3.90 % 
break:   3 broken duration: 1.03%
     master gerrit lin jobs: 647 ok: 443 ko: 154 fail ratio: 23.80% time 
for ok: mean:  23 median:  20
     master gerrit plg jobs: 586 ok: 306 ko: 212 fail ratio: 36.18% time 
for ok: mean:  48 median:  43
     master gerrit win jobs: 661 ok: 416 ko: 163 fail ratio: 24.66% time 
for ok: mean:  63 median:  61
     master gerrit mac jobs: 661 ok: 398 ko: 171 fail ratio: 25.87% time 
for ok: mean:  31 median:  27
     master android    jobs: 573 ok: 471 ko:  43 fail ratio:  7.50% time 
for ok: mean:  35 median:  31
     master gerrit all jobs: 619 ok: 246 ko: 267 fail ratio: 43.13% time 
for ok: mean:  93 median:  86
    + https://dev-www.libreoffice.org/tmp/gerrit_210819.html
    + tests that failed more that twice in last seven days
       3 CppunitTest_sc_copypaste		gerrit_mac
       3 CppunitTest_sw_ooxmlexport2		gerrit_windows
       3 UITest_chart		gerrit_linux_clang_dbgutil
       3 UITest_sw_sidebar		gerrit_linux_clang_dbgutil
       4 CppunitTest_sc_subsequent_export-test		gerrit_windows
       5 CppunitTest_writerperfect_writer		gerrit_windows
       8 UITest_writer_tests7		gerrit_linux_clang_dbgutil
       9 CppunitTest_sd_import_tests		gerrit_linux_gcc_release
      11 Killed by the kill-wrapper		gerrit_linux_clang_dbgutil

* l10n (Sophie)
   + work is going on

* GSoC 2021 ongoing (Heiko/Thorsten/Ilmari)
   + project page: http://g.co/gsoc
   + next steps:
     + August 16 - 23, 2021: Students Submit Code and Final Evaluations
       Mentors, please remember to do final evaluations next week!
     + August 23 - 30, 2021: Mentors Submit Final Evaluations
     + August 31, 2021: Results Announced
     + mentors: please invite your students to the (online) conference 
(Sophie)

* LibOCon 2021 (virtual) September 23-25 (Cloph)
   + https://events.documentfoundation.org/libocon2021/cfp
   + if you got confirmation mails, please click on the link!
   + the schedule is now public: 
https://events.documentfoundation.org/libocon2021/schedule/
   + presenters can upload prerecorded videos now!

* What’s cooking (Miklos)
    + no updates this week



* QA update (Xisco)

     + UNCONFIRMED: 1314 (-58)
         + enhancements: 217  (-24)
         + needsUXEval: 12 (-24)
         + haveBackTrace: 1 (+0)
         + needsDevAdvice: 21 (+1)
         + documentation:  7 (-1)
         + android:  2 (+0)
         + iOS:  0 (+0)
         + Online:  17 (+0)


     + Most pressing bugs:
      New:
         None

      Old:
         + Writer document with tables lost data in cells (apparently) 
replacing with 0
             + https://bugs.documentfoundation.org/show_bug.cgi?id=131025
             + Eike is asking for Writer advice
             + there are some code pointers from Mike K there

         + macOS: Can't save or open files using Finder dialog on 
Standard accounts on macOS 10.15 Catalina
            + https://bugs.documentfoundation.org/show_bug.cgi?id=128233


         + Text runs of RTL scripts (e.g. Arabic, Hebrew, Persian) from
imported
           PDF are reversed, PDFIProcessor::mirrorString not behaving
             + https://bugs.documentfoundation.org/show_bug.cgi?id=104597

             + Thorsten looking at it
             + old problem, but many duplicates
      Fixed:
         + FILESAVE XLSX 1001+ rows are lost after saving new file
            + https://bugs.documentfoundation.org/show_bug.cgi?id=143896
            + Thanks to Julien Nabet => 7.2rc4



     + New high severity bugs of the week:
         + Newline in cell formula are ignored when copy-pasting more 
than one cell in Calc 6.x
             + https://bugs.documentfoundation.org/show_bug.cgi?id=119928
		+ Eike ?
         + charts lost by calc export to xlsx
             + https://bugs.documentfoundation.org/show_bug.cgi?id=142264
		+ Fixed. Thanks to Mike Kaganski
         + FILESAVE: Empty bullet added when saving from PPT to ODP
             + https://bugs.documentfoundation.org/show_bug.cgi?id=143854
		+ Gokce Kuler ?  (maybe revert if he doesn’t respond)


* QA stats
     + 
https://bugs.documentfoundation.org/page.cgi?id=weekly-bug-summary.html
       +119  -27 (-132) overall)
       many thanks to the top bug squashers:
        Timur                   13
        QA Administrators       10
        Caolán McNamara         9
        Jean-Baptiste Faure     8
        Heiko Tietze            7
        Julien Nabet            6
        Regina Henschel         6
        Xisco Faulí             6
        Aron Budea              5
        Roman Kuznetsov         5

     + top 10 bugs reporters:
        NISZ LibreOffice Team   13
        Telesto                 6
        Chris Sherlock          4
        Timur                   4
        TorrAB                  3
        Ahovi                   2
        Bayram Çiçek            2
        Colin                   2
        Regina Henschel         2
        Xisco Faulí             2

     + top 10 bugs fixers:
        McNamara, Caolán        10
        Henschel, Regina        6
        Nabet, Julien           4
        Németh, László          3
        Rathke, Eike            3
        Andreas Heinisch        2
        Melenchuk, Vasily       2
        NISZ LibreOffice Team   2
                                1
        Adolfo Jayme Barrientos 1

     + top 10 bugs confirmers:
        Faure, Jean-Baptiste    24
        Heiko Tietze            16
        Roman Kuznetsov         14
        steve -_-               13
        *UNKNOWN*               10
        Eleonora Govallo        8
        Timur                   8
        Ilmari Lauhakangas      6
        BogdanB                 4
        Nabet, Julien           4


* Highest-Priority bugs (aka "MABs"):
    + http://bit.ly/2lJAAJI
      6.0 : 2/53 -     3 %  (+0)
      5.4 : 0/41 -     0 %  (+0)
      5.3 : 0/54 -     0 %  (+0)
      5.2 : 0/43 -     0 %  (+0)
      5.1 : 1/36 -     2 %  (+0)
      5.0 : 0/64 -     0 %  (+0)
      4.4 : 0/76 -     0 %  (+0)
      4.3 : 1/73 -     1 %  (+0)
      4.2 : 2/134 -    1 %  (+0)
      4.1 : 3/85 -     3 %  (+0)
      4.0 : 2/83 -     2 %  (+0)
      old : 4/248 -    1 %  (+0)


* Bisected bugs open: keyword 'bisected'
    + more accurate - down to a single commit.
    + http://bit.ly/2dyIfDy
    +

      done by:
         Budea, Áron             4
         Xisco Fauli             3
         NISZ LibreOffice Team   2
         Roman Kuznetsov         1
         Timur                   1


* Bibisected bugs open: keyword 'bibisected'
    + http://bit.ly/2cSCXlS
    +

      done by:
         Budea, Áron             4
         Ilmari Lauhakangas      4
         Xisco Fauli             3
         Timur                   2
         NISZ LibreOffice Team   2
         Roman Kuznetsov         1
         Sántha Balázs           1


* all bugs tagged with 'regression'
    + 1351(+3) bugs open of 11173(+22) total 12(-1) high prio.

      done by:
         Ilmari Lauhakangas     6
         Budea, Áron            4
         Timur                  2
         Xisco Fauli            2
         Dieter                 1
         Faure, Jean-Baptiste   1
         Robert Großkopf        1
         Sántha Balázs          1


* ~Component   count net * high severity regressions
    + http://bit.ly/1HWHb3E
      Writer        - 10(+0)
      Calc          - 1(+0)
      LibreOffice   - 1(+0)
      UI            - 0(-1)

    by OS:
      All           - 12(-1)
      Linux         - 0(+0)
      Mac OS X      - 0(+0)
      Windows       - 0(+0)


* ~Component   count net * all regressions
    + http://bit.ly/1BUdI8i
      Writer: other            - 458(+1)
      Calc                     - 226(+3)
      Impress                  - 144(+0)
      Writer: docx filter      - 60(+0)
      LibreOffice              - 55(+0)
      UI                       - 50(-1)
      Draw                     - 49(+0)
      Crashes                  - 48(-1)
      Borders                  - 46(-1)
      Writer: perf             - 44(-1)
      Base                     - 35(+0)
      Writer: other filter     - 33(+1)
      Chart                    - 30(+0)
      RTL                      - 26(+1)
      Writer: doc filter       - 24(+0)
      graphics stack           - 23(+0)
      Printing and PDF export  - 21(+2)
      BASIC                    - 17(+0)
      filters and storage      - 17(+0)
      Formula Editor           - 2(+0)
      framework                - 2(+0)
      sdk                      - 1(+0)



More information about the LibreOffice mailing list